Surprise Me!

Top Outdoor Producer - A Rough Day, Illinois Whitetail Qualifier

2016-02-11 0 Dailymotion

No Limit films the harvest of a southern Illinois giant, and Team Rough Country enters a sleepless night after shooting the biggest whitetail of their life. In the end, one of them will earn the right to compete with the best outdoor producers in the industry.<br />6043

Buy Now on CodeCanyon